Are you passionate about cars and want to turn that love into a business? Starting a car detailing business in India could be a great option. It's a growing industry, and with the right steps, you can build a successful venture. Here's a quick guide to help you get started.
1. Understand the Market
Before jumping in, take some time to understand the car detailing market in India. Look around your area—how many car detailing shops are there? What services do they offer? How can you stand out? It's important to know your competition and what customers are looking for. You can also check online trends to get a better idea of what's popular.
2. Create a Business Plan
A simple business plan is your roadmap to success. Write down what services you want to offer (like car washing, polishing, interior cleaning, or ceramic coating). Also, plan your budget. How much will it cost to start your business? Think about equipment, rent, marketing, and hiring staff. Having a plan will help you stay focused.
3. Register Your Business
Next, you’ll need to officially register your car detailing business. Choose a business name, register it, and apply for any licenses you might need in your city or state. Make sure you also take care of GST registration if necessary. Proper documentation will help you run your business smoothly and legally.
4. Find a Suitable Location
Choosing the right location is key to attracting customers. Look for a place that has good visibility and enough space to comfortably work on multiple cars. Areas near residential complexes, office areas, or popular roadways tend to work well. Make sure the place you choose has the necessary facilities like water and electricity.
5. Buy the Right Equipment
You’ll need some essential equipment to get started, such as high-quality car wash machines, vacuum cleaners, polishers, and microfiber cloths. Invest in good products, as they will make your work easier and your customers happier. Having the right tools will also make your job more professional.
6. Hire Skilled Staff
If you plan to grow your business, hiring skilled staff can be a great asset. Look for people who have experience in car detailing or are willing to learn. You might want to train them on your specific methods so that every car leaves your shop looking top-notch.
7. Market Your Business
Let people know about your new business! Start with simple things like putting up signboards, distributing flyers, or spreading the word on social media. You could also offer special discounts or free services for first-time customers to attract more people. Building a website and listing your services online will help you reach a wider audience.
8. Offer Excellent Service
At the heart of your business is the service you provide. Treat every car with care and make sure your customers are happy. Word-of-mouth is one of the best forms of marketing, so delivering great results can bring in more clients.
